Transaction 5d624781f123acdd89546178a3eb7c92bfc9ea28ba557a4f92e5e70ae2101107

1 Input
2 Outputs
  • 5d624781f123acdd89546178a3eb7c92bfc9ea28ba557a4f92e5e70ae2101107:0
  • value  4424715
    address  3GsR23xYpxeWoQZoLJk2e9fjvriLJT7npU
  • 5d624781f123acdd89546178a3eb7c92bfc9ea28ba557a4f92e5e70ae2101107:1
  • value  110362645
    address  bc1qutkms0d4hyv920kha3ednf6vrujaumznmcx650wpr293005tdrxsk0yzwc